England fans experienced violent treatment, including tear gassing, from Greek riot police while trying to enter the Olympic Stadium in Athens for a Nations League match against Greece. The FA is investigating the incidents and has asked fans to submit their accounts. England won the match 3-0, but some supporters missed the kick-off due to the chaotic entrance. The Football Supporters' Association (FSA) has also received similar reports of violent treatment from local authorities.
